feat(kebab-store-sqlite): p9-fb-23 task 3 — V006 migration + put/get_document round-trip version stamps

Add V006__incremental_ingest.sql to persist last_chunker_version and
last_embedding_version on the documents table. Wire both columns into
upsert_document (INSERT + ON CONFLICT UPDATE) and get_document (SELECT +
row mapper), replacing the previous hardcoded None. Add two round-trip
tests in tests/incremental_ingest.rs covering the set and None cases.
